Transaction 62ca5658cbc32180f12da315ef4d0d7738aeaedb789ff3827b4eec30d8042231
1 Input
1 Output
-
62ca5658cbc32180f12da315ef4d0d7738aeaedb789ff3827b4eec30d8042231:0
- value
- 699671
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 6d9c2401b46c8bfe91ca9b0d4c98383d7edfeb5c OP_EQUAL
- address
- 3BgadJ7eJhCs97nniCFmN3AkExEsnFVF92